He was born March 19, 1930 in Columbus. He moved with his family to Hastings in 1935, where he graduated from high school in 1947. And in 1954 he graduated from Hastings College. William was named the 1952 State College Athlete of the Year. He was invited to the Brooklyn Dodgers training camp in 1948.

William was an engineer for Western Electric for over 30 years.
